Minimizing Color Variations in Decorative Concrete: We produce and deliver integrally colored concrete for decorative concrete contractors and need to get as uniform a color as possible in each batch while also minimizing any batch-to-batch color variation. What is the best way to achieve these goals?
Effects of Coloring Pigments on Setting Time and Air Content: Does the ASTM standard for color pigments include any information that a contractor should be aware of, or is it mainly of interest to pigment manufacturers and concrete producers?
